#9b35a5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9b35a5 is composed of 60.8% red, 20.8%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.1% cyan, 67.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 294.6 degrees, a saturation of 51.4% and a lightness of 42.7%. #9b35a5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6aff with #37004b.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#9b35a5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#faf2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b35a5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726773 is the less saturated color, while #c403d7 is the most saturated one.
